The Department of Industrial and Systems Engineering is one of the eight academic departments in the Bagley College of Engineering. The Department offers an ABET-accredited bachelor's program in Industrial Engineering as well as master's and doctoral degrees. Industrial Engineering offers degree programs via three modes of delivery: on the Starkville Campus, through the Online Campus and on the Engineering on the Coast Campus located in Gautier, MS (https://nam12.safelinks.protection.outlook.com/?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.bagley.msstate.edu%2Fcoast&data=05%7C02%7Ciefac.list%40mailman.clemson.edu%7Cedf216a8f9564e8ba87408dd211d86c9%7C0c9bf8f6ccad4b87818d49026938aa97%7C0%7C0%7C638703132892623028%7CUnknown%7CTWFpbGZsb3d8eyJFbXB0eU1hcGkiOnRydWUsIlYiOiIwLjAuMDAwMCIsIlAiOiJXaW4zMiIsIkFOIjoiTWFpbCIsIldUIjoyfQ%3D%3D%7C0%7C%7C%7C&sdata=DIm6U425gMZyJJhYR8P%2BR1taZGy0vwkJN4jk%2BOjjomY%3D&reserved=0). Current department enrollment across the three locations is 296 undergraduate students, 63 master's students, and 84 doctoral students. The department is currently supported by ten tenured/tenure-track faculty, three teaching-track faculty, one instructor, and four staff. Research expenditures totaled approximately $9 million in 2023. Faculty members have developed a strong research program in the areas of ergonomics and human factors, advanced manufacturing and production systems, management systems engineering, and optimization and data informatics. Faculty in the department are active in many university research centers, including the Center for Advanced Vehicular Systems (CAVS), the Athlete Engineering Institute (AEI), and the Raspet Flight Research Laboratory, among others.
MSU is a comprehensive land-grant institution with approximately 23,150 students and about 1,500 faculty members. The university’s main campus is located in Starkville, Mississippi, a vibrant community approximately two hours from Jackson MS, Birmingham AL, and Memphis TN.
